数据库如何把网站的前台跟后台连接起来

发布时间:2025-12-09 07:09:28 浏览次数:1


  在构建一个完整的网站时,数据库扮演着至关重要的角色。它负责存储和管理网站的所有数据,同时将网站的前台与后台紧密地连接在一起。本文将详细阐述数据库如何实现这一连接机制,以及其在网站运行中的重要作用。

数据库的基本概念与功能

数据库是一种用于存储、管理和检索数据的系统。它能够有效地组织、索引、查询和更新存储的数据。在网站建设中,数据库通常用于存储网站的各类信息,如用户数据、产品信息、订单数据等。

网站前台与后台概述

网站的前台是指用户可以直接访问和交互的界面,通常包括网站的各类页面、图片、视频等内容。而网站的后台则是用于管理和维护网站内容的系统,包括对网站数据的增删改查等操作。

数据库连接前后台的必要性

1. 数据存储与共享:数据库能够有效地存储和管理网站的所有数据,确保数据的完整性和安全性。通过数据库的连接,前台和后台可以共享这些数据,实现信息的实时更新和共享。
  2. 用户认证与授权:数据库可以存储用户的登录信息和权限设置,确保只有经过授权的用户才能访问特定的后台功能。
  3. 业务逻辑处理:数据库可以处理复杂的业务逻辑,如订单生成、支付处理等,确保网站的正常运行。

数据库连接前后台的机制

1. 数据表设计:在数据库中,需要设计相应的数据表来存储网站的各种数据。数据表通常包括字段和记录,字段定义了数据的属性,记录则是具体的数据条目。
  2. 前后台交互:网站的前台和后台通过HTTP请求进行交互。当用户在前台进行操作时,如浏览商品、下单等,这些操作会生成HTTP请求发送到服务器。
  3. 请求处理:服务器接收到请求后,会解析请求中的信息,并查询数据库中的相应数据表,获取或更新数据。
  4. 数据处理与返回:服务器对查询到的数据进行处理后,将结果返回给前端页面展示。服务器也会将处理结果保存到数据库中,以供后续查询或更新。
  5. 安全性保障:在连接过程中,需要确保数据的安全性。这包括对用户身份的验证、数据的加密传输、防止SQL注入等攻击。

常见技术与应用

1. 关系型数据库:如MySQL、Oracle等,适用于需要复杂查询和数据处理的应用场景。
  2. 非关系型数据库:如MongoDB、Redis等,适用于需要快速读写和大规模数据存储的应用场景。
  3. 前后端分离技术:通过API接口实现前后台的交互,提高系统的可扩展性和可维护性。
  4. 缓存技术:通过使用缓存来减少对数据库的访问次数,提高系统的响应速度。


  本文详细阐述了数据库如何把网站的前台跟后台连接起来。通过设计合适的数据表、建立前后台的交互机制、处理HTTP请求以及保障数据安全性等步骤,实现了网站前后台的紧密连接。介绍了常见的技术和应用场景,为读者提供了丰富的参考信息。在实际应用中,还需要根据具体的需求和场景选择合适的数据库和技术方案,以确保网站的稳定运行和数据的安全共享。

网站如何和数据库连接
需要做网站?需要网络推广?欢迎咨询客户经理 13272073477